    Baltimore County Public Schools is the school district in charge of all public schools in Baltimore County, Maryland, United States. [ 2] It is the 25th largest school system in the US as of 2013. [ 3] The school system is managed by the board of education, headquartered in Towson. Since July 1, 2023, the superintendent is Myriam Rogers.

    The original school traces its roots to Catonsville School, formed in 1903. Students were taught at the original brick building until 1910, when a large new school was dedicated to relieve overcrowding. In 1925, Baltimore County purchased land and buildings from the Catonsville Country Club with the intention of making it the new high school.

    Dorchester County is a county located in the U.S. state of Maryland. At the 2020 census, the population was 32,531. [ 1] Its county seat is Cambridge. [ 2][ 3] The county was formed in 1669 and named for the Earl of Dorset, a family friend of the Calverts (the founding family of the Maryland colony). [ 4]
